The three institutes in the Connacht-Ulster Alliance (CUA) are pleased to announce today (Wednesday 31 August 2021) that all three institutes have been awarded Athena SWAN Bronze. The Presidents of GMIT, IT Sligo and LYIT, Dr Orla Flynn, Paul Hannigan and Dr Brendan McCormack, paid tribute to the institutes’ Self-Assessment Athena SWAN teams for their great work undertaken over the past few years, resulting in the awarding of this coveted award today.
Seán Duffy, Executive Project Lead, CUA, says: “The CUA is delighted that our three partner Institutes have received the Athena SWAN Bronze award, which will serve to strengthen our commitment to equality, diversity and inclusion as we progress to become a Technological University”.
